Can’t pair Hue Bridge with HomePod/HomeKit

After doing some research I found posts from 5-6 months ago with this same issue. Phillips Hue lights are not cheap, almost $100 per light bulb. I’ve only got it set up in my bedroom now, but it’s well over $500 in light bulbs in my room. I always thought the price of the HomePods was a bit much, but I finally bit the bullet and got one so I could control my lights with Siri and have some automations that I like, and yet I was disappointed to find that it would not pair. No matter how I tried, through the Home App or Hue App it won’t pair. I even went down and bought ANOTHER Hue Bridge thinking mine was defective, and still nothing.


How has this gone on for 5-6 months and Apple hasn’t fixed it yet. Apple is supposed to be THE company for seamless experiences, yet in the last year or two it’s become less and less of the case with Apple products constantly having tons of issues.

Mine paired but I did it years ago and never reset the Hue Bridge.

There was an issue caused by Hue about 6 mos ago.

Update the Hue App from the App Store Once you install the Hue app on any device it requires you to press the top of the bridge to use the App. In the App you need to enable Smart home in the settings tab and choose Apple HomeKit,. It should sync across to the Home App. If not, at the bottom of this is settings and you might need to sync setup to Apple Home. This last setting never existed in the old Hue App.


Install the bulbs via the Hue app.
